Block

#22,419,893
Block Number
22,419,893 @ 08/09/2025, 08:32:50
Status
Finalized
ID
0x015619b51db1c180c18159ccfc8f5f5f3f4d8a82496839aaf59ece29d550fce0
Transactions
Gas Used
5085590/40000000 (12.71% Used)
Base Fee
10,000 Gwei
Total Score
2,189,775,970 (+100)
Rewards
0.06 VTHO